Kenya's Sound: Rising on the World Stage

The Kenyan music industry is undergoing a period of remarkable growth. Driven by innovative artists, a burgeoning fan base, and expanding global influence, Kenyan music is making its mark felt on the international stage. From traditional genres like Benga to modern fusion styles, Kenyan musicians are breaking boundaries and captivating audiences with their unique sounds.

However these strides, the Kenyan music industry still faces several challenges. Saturation within the market, concerns of copyright protection, and restricted access to resources remain roadblocks that need to be addressed.

Nevertheless, the future of the Kenyan music industry looks optimistic. With its diverse musical landscape, creative artists, and growing international recognition, Kenya is poised to become a major contender in the world music scene.
